I want to formally propose that we add Centos 7 server to CSIT. The purpose 
would be to:

  1.  Perf and func tests of Centos deployment of VPP and Honeycomb etc.
  2.  Func and perf tests of DPDK RPM deployment from dpdk-rpm project.

Aid in downstream acceptance of RPM based distros such as Centos 7 (NFV Sig) 
and Fedora.
Priority:  Centos7
Later: Fedora
